Output 53b606a3fa198c59afdf73a42f85731a014cee5528fa7885ac78507d86dcdcfa:0

value
664938140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2c53d955aa4ece3eb44d0afe3db310da3da4803 OP_EQUAL
address
3PpfjUrf6w1jcBuvdts1rwAuE4QAe8so1k
transaction
53b606a3fa198c59afdf73a42f85731a014cee5528fa7885ac78507d86dcdcfa
spent
true